Vue 24 has become a buzzword in the tech community, drawing attention from developers and tech enthusiasts alike. This innovative platform has revolutionized the way we approach software development, offering a robust framework that enhances productivity and efficiency. As the digital landscape continues to evolve, understanding the intricacies of Vue 24 is essential for anyone looking to stay ahead in the tech game.
With the growing interest in modern web development, Vue 24 stands out as a versatile and dynamic tool. It offers developers an intuitive interface and powerful features that streamline the development process. Whether you're a seasoned developer or a newcomer to the world of technology, Vue 24 provides the flexibility and functionality needed to create cutting-edge applications. Its user-friendly design and comprehensive documentation make it accessible to users of all skill levels.
As we delve deeper into the realm of Vue 24, it's important to recognize its impact on the industry. This groundbreaking framework is not just a tool; it's a community-driven ecosystem that fosters collaboration and innovation. By leveraging Vue 24, developers can harness the power of modern technologies to build scalable, high-performance applications. Join us as we explore the key features, benefits, and future potential of Vue 24 in this in-depth guide.
Table of Contents
- What is Vue 24?
- The History of Vue 24
- Why Choose Vue 24?
- Key Features of Vue 24
- How Does Vue 24 Work?
- Vue 24 vs. Other Frameworks
- Getting Started with Vue 24
- Real-World Applications of Vue 24
- Vue 24 Community and Support
- Future Trends in Vue 24
- Common Mistakes with Vue 24
- How to Optimize Vue 24 Performance?
- Vue 24 Security Best Practices
- Can Vue 24 Enhance Your Business?
- Conclusion
What is Vue 24?
Vue 24 is a progressive JavaScript framework that is designed to build user interfaces and single-page applications. It is known for its simplicity and ease of integration with existing projects. Vue 24 is the latest iteration, bringing enhanced capabilities and improved performance to the popular Vue.js framework.
The History of Vue 24
The journey of Vue 24 began with the original Vue.js framework, which was created by Evan You in 2014. Over the years, Vue.js has evolved, gaining features and a growing community of developers. Vue 24 represents the latest advancements, incorporating feedback and contributions from the global Vue community.
Why Choose Vue 24?
Choosing Vue 24 as your development framework offers several advantages. Its lightweight nature ensures fast load times and seamless performance. Additionally, Vue 24's component-based architecture promotes code reusability, making it easy to maintain and scale applications. The framework's flexibility allows developers to integrate it into projects of any size.
Key Features of Vue 24
Vue 24 comes packed with features that make it a powerful tool for developers:
- Reactive Data Binding: Automatically updates the view whenever the data changes.
- Virtual DOM: Optimizes rendering performance by only updating changed elements.
- Component System: Enables the creation of reusable and manageable code blocks.
- Transition Effects: Provides seamless animations for UI components.
- Comprehensive Documentation: Offers extensive resources and guides for developers.
How Does Vue 24 Work?
Vue 24 operates on a model-view-viewmodel (MVVM) architecture, where the model represents the data, the view represents the UI, and the viewmodel acts as the intermediary between the two. This separation of concerns allows for a more organized and efficient development process, making it easier to manage complex applications.
Vue 24 vs. Other Frameworks
When comparing Vue 24 to other popular frameworks like Angular and React, several distinctions emerge:
- Simplicity: Vue 24 offers a more straightforward learning curve, making it accessible to beginners.
- Flexibility: Developers can easily integrate Vue 24 with other projects or libraries.
- Performance: Vue 24's reactive data binding and virtual DOM contribute to its efficient performance.
Getting Started with Vue 24
Embarking on a journey with Vue 24 involves a few simple steps:
- Install Node.js and npm, as they are required to run Vue 24.
- Use the Vue CLI to create a new project and set up your development environment.
- Familiarize yourself with the basics of Vue 24 by exploring its documentation and tutorials.
Real-World Applications of Vue 24
Vue 24 has been utilized in a variety of real-world applications, ranging from small-scale projects to large enterprise solutions. Its versatility makes it suitable for creating interactive web applications, mobile apps, and even desktop applications. Companies across various industries have embraced Vue 24 for its performance and ease of use.
Vue 24 Community and Support
The Vue 24 community is a vibrant and supportive network of developers and enthusiasts. With a wealth of online resources, forums, and meetups, users can easily find help and collaborate with others. The community's active involvement in the development of Vue 24 ensures that it remains a cutting-edge framework.
Future Trends in Vue 24
As technology continues to advance, Vue 24 is poised to adapt and grow. Anticipated trends include the integration of more advanced features, improved performance optimizations, and the expansion of its ecosystem. Developers can look forward to a continually evolving framework that meets the demands of modern development.
Common Mistakes with Vue 24
When working with Vue 24, developers may encounter common pitfalls:
- Overcomplicating Project Structure: Keep your project organized and maintainable by adhering to best practices.
- Neglecting Performance Optimization: Utilize Vue 24's performance features to enhance application speed.
- Ignoring Documentation: Leverage the comprehensive documentation to fully understand and implement Vue 24's features.
How to Optimize Vue 24 Performance?
Optimizing performance in Vue 24 is crucial for delivering fast and responsive applications:
- Use Lazy Loading: Load components and resources only when needed to reduce initial load times.
- Minimize Watchers: Limit the number of watchers to improve performance and reduce memory usage.
- Utilize Vuex for State Management: Efficiently manage application state and reduce redundant operations.
Vue 24 Security Best Practices
Ensuring security in Vue 24 applications is paramount:
- Sanitize User Input: Prevent cross-site scripting (XSS) attacks by validating and sanitizing input data.
- Implement HTTPS: Use secure protocols to protect data transmission between clients and servers.
- Conduct Regular Security Audits: Identify and address vulnerabilities through routine security assessments.
Can Vue 24 Enhance Your Business?
Vue 24 can significantly enhance business operations by providing a framework for building high-performance applications. Its scalability and flexibility allow businesses to develop solutions that meet their unique needs. By leveraging Vue 24, companies can improve user experience, increase productivity, and gain a competitive edge in the market.
Conclusion
In conclusion, Vue 24 is a powerful and versatile framework that offers a myriad of benefits to developers and businesses alike. Its intuitive design, robust features, and supportive community make it an ideal choice for modern web development. As the digital landscape continues to evolve, Vue 24 remains at the forefront, empowering developers to create innovative and high-performing applications. Whether you're looking to enhance your development skills or boost your business capabilities, exploring Vue 24 is a step towards success.